dannyde7 wrote:Does anyone know what rent is in Ithaca?
1L here. It's all over the place, but I would say the median is somewhere between 630-900. Anywhere in collegetown is going to be 700+. The prices are kinda outrageous here because it's a captive market. If you do some legwork though you can get something nice that's not completely ridiculous. I'm paying around 600 next year for a very nice house. One of my friends is paying around 400 for what he said was a shithole. And one of my friends is paying 1100 for a studio right now. It really depends on how flexible you are with roommates, quality and location. Cornell will give you a housing packet at ASW that gives you nearby housing info which includes pricing. You can always do a quick craigslist search to give you an idea
